| The author |
Roald Dahl
—
(September
13, 1916 – November 23, 1990) was a
British
novelist and
short story author of
Norwegian descent,
famous as a writer for both
children and adults.
Among his most popular books are Charlie and
the Chocolate Factory,
James and the Giant Peach,
Matilda,
The Witches,
The BFG,
and
Kiss Kiss. .(From Wikipedia, The free Encyclopedia: http://en.wikipedia.org/)

| The novel |
Charlie and the Chocolate Factory (1964) is a
children's book by
British author
Roald Dahl. The
adventures of young
Charlie Bucket inside
the chocolate factory of eccentric candymaker
Willy Wonka is
considered to be one of the most beloved children's stories of the 20th
century. (From Wikipedia, The free Encyclopedia: http://en.wikipedia.org/)
